The Grand Pacific Hotel in Suva, Fiji, is a historic establishment that offers a blend of colonial charm and modern luxury. Situated along the picturesque waterfront, this hotel serves as both a cultural landmark and a welcoming retreat for travelers. Originating in 1914, the Grand Pacific Hotel has played host to an array of dignitaries and royalty over the years, retaining its reputation as the “Grand Old Lady of the South Pacific.”

Suva, the capital city of Fiji, offers a variety of activities that reflect its unique culture and natural beauty. One of the must-visit attractions is the Fiji Museum, which provides insight into the history and heritage of the islands. The museum features a collection of artifacts, including traditional Fijian canoes and the famous Lapita pottery.
Exploring Albert Park is another enjoyable experience. This open space is often used for public events and sports, and it is a nice place to relax and observe local life. The park is surrounded by important historical buildings, adding to its charm.
For those interested in local culture, the Suva Municipal Market is an essential stop. Here, you can find a vibrant array of fresh produce, handicrafts, and local delicacies. Engaging with the vendors can provide a deeper connection to Fijian culture and daily life.
If you are drawn to nature, consider visiting Mount Korobaba. This hiking trail offers scenic views of the city and surrounding landscape, making it a rewarding outdoor activity. The trek is suitable for various fitness levels and provides a peaceful escape from the urban environment.
The Government Buildings area is also worth exploring. The impressive colonial architecture reflects Fiji's history and offers a glimpse into its governance. It's a great spot for photography and understanding the country's past.
